Large enemies are a class of regular enemies appearing in many games in the Kirby series. They are slightly larger than normal regular enemies and (usually) have more health. There are certain characteristics that differentiate from other regular enemies. These are: * They can only be inhaled with a Super Inhale or cannot be inhaled at all. * They are immune to slides, tackles, and air puffs (Kirby & The Amazing Mirror only) * They have a lot of health (excluding Big Waddle Dee, which is as sturdy as a regular Waddle Dee, thus taking a few hits to defeat.)
